PylustratorVisualisations of data are at the core of every publication of scientific research results. They have to be as clear as possible to facilitate the communication of research. As data can have different formats and shapes, the visualisations often have to be adapted to reflect the data as well as possible. We developed Pylustrator, an interface to directly edit python generated matplotlib graphs to finalize them for publication. Therefore, subplots can be resized and dragged around by the mouse, text and annotations can be added. The changes can be saved to the initial plot file as python code.

PyEarthScienceThe PyEarthScience repository created by DKRZ (German Climate Computing Center) provides Python scripts and Jupyter notebooks in particular for scientific data processing and visualization used in climate science. It contains scripts for visualization, I/O, and analysis using PyNGL, PyNIO, xarray, cfgrib, xesmf, cartopy, and others.
